Output 59036031528109fea331e8a278680ee9d79a7afee2759a2277c22c5c4ed59ff3:147

value
76129
script pubkey
OP_0 OP_PUSHBYTES_20 b4689a18d49d547aa461cab1bd7a3508234a6bdf
address
bc1qk35f5xx5n4284frpe2cm6734pq35567l3jyyfm
transaction
59036031528109fea331e8a278680ee9d79a7afee2759a2277c22c5c4ed59ff3
spent
true